Product reviews:
Sidney
2026-01-21 iphone 7 Plus
New Balance Factory Store Barstow, 2769 new balance stores nearby
new balance stores nearby
Michell
2026-01-25 iphone 11 Pro Max
New Balance Factory Store, Clarksburg new balance stores nearby
new balance stores nearby
new balance store nearby new balance new balance stores nearby
new balance stores nearby
New Balance Factory Store Texas City new balance stores nearby
new balance stores nearby